6-Year-Old Superfan Creates 100th Animal Drawing for Attenborough’s Birthday

In a heartfelt tribute, a 6-year-old superfan has created a remarkable drawing to celebrate Sir David Attenborough’s 100th birthday. Max was inspired to make the drawing after a successful project last year that honored Attenborough’s 99th birthday.
Max’s Creative Journey
Last year, Max initiated the project, creating 99 drawings that garnered attention and eventually reached Sir David Attenborough himself. This year, with Attenborough turning 100, Max decided to step up his efforts and create an extra drawing.
Dedication to Perfection
The 100th drawing took Max an entire night to complete, showcasing his dedication. According to his mother, Samantha, Max creatively utilized art supplies borrowed from his sister.

Max and his sister worked diligently together, selecting some of her best pens to ensure the drawing was unique and special. Their collaborative effort highlights the young artist’s commitment to honoring one of his greatest heroes, Sir David Attenborough.
